A Midsummer’s Night Savoy (Accend Productions)

In this diet version of Shakepeare’s classic ‘A Midsummer Night’s Dream’ a good few edges are shaved off here and there and replaced with a musical twist. With only Puck returning for the sequel, he’s up to his old tricks giving love a tricky time of running its true course. The musical numbers are lovely, being quite reminiscent of the old classic Disney songs, and are beautifully sung by the cast. In a strange way, the highly accomplished nature of the music shines a bright light on the contrasting thespian problem, with the cast members all on a varying spectrum of under or overcooking their respective roles. Still, the production manages to be a vaguely enchanting take on an old classic.
